Airborne early warning and control (AEW&c) platform and unmanned aerial vehicle wolf trap swarm coordination system and a coordination method suitable for this system

PCT designated stageWO2026089692A3Network topologiesBiological modelsAirborne early warningCommand and control
The invention relates to a computer system and a coordination method suitable for that system, which enables airborne early warning and control (AEW&C) air platforms and reconnaissance / intelligence un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) to perform distributed task sharing, allowing the continuation of AEW&C missions including airspace surveillance, command and control, reconnaissance, intelligence, communication, computation, and emergency air traffic control even if one or more platforms become inoperable.

End-on array airborne early warning radar range ambiguity clutter suppression method based on subarray synthesis

ActiveCN116008934BImprove slow target detection capabilitiesEasy to detect in real timeWave based measurement systemsICT adaptationChannel dataAirborne early warning
The application discloses a method for suppressing range ambiguity clutter of an end-on array airborne early warning radar based on subarray synthesis. Firstly, echo signals are subarray synthesized along horizontal rows of an end-on array to form one column of spatial channel data, and then the column of spatial channel data is subarray synthesized along horizontal columns to form one row of spatial channel data, so as to form a cross-shaped horizontal spatial synthesis channel data. Then, the obtained horizontal spatial synthesis channel data is subjected to clutter suppression processing by using a STAP method, so as to effectively filter out the clutter of the end-on array airborne early warning radar. Finally, the data subjected to the STAP processing is subjected to constant false alarm rate (CFAR) detection, so as to realize detection of a moving target. The scheme is suitable for clutter suppression processing of the end-on array airborne early warning radar and has the characteristics of less training sample requirement and low operation complexity.

FPGA-based aero-engine fault sound recognition system

The invention relates to the field of FPGA hardware accelerator and aviation equipment fault diagnosis cross technology, in particular to an aero-engine fault sound recognition system based on an FPGA. The system comprises a hardware platform and a function module, the hardware platform is composed of a high-disturbance-rejection sound sensor, a low-power-consumption single-chip microcomputer, a high-performance FPGA chip, a high-speed FLASH chip and an airborne early warning display terminal, and data transmission and interaction are achieved through cooperation of multiple buses; the function module comprises a sound acquisition module, a feature extraction module, a fusion convolutional spiking neural network module and a fault early warning module, and the ICSNN module adopts a CNN and SNN parallel architecture and realizes complementary extraction of time-frequency features and time-sequence features in combination with a sparse convolution technology and an LIF neuron model. The method meets the requirements of low power consumption and low delay of airborne equipment, is high in fault recognition rate and low in omission ratio, and is suitable for real-time monitoring and early warning of hidden faults of aero-engines in high-temperature and high-vibration environments.
